## Releases

Brindlecart releases include a migration pass over the orders table. We use soft deletes: rows get a deleted_at timestamp instead of being removed, and the nightly Quorve sweeper purges anything older than 90 days. If a release fails mid-migration, on-call should verify no sweep runs against partially flagged rows before rolling back. Every release artifact, including the migration bundle, must be verified against our signing key before deploy. The current release signing key is listed below.

deploy key for kagup-bawig: bky9_ZMq28eTw9

## FD Leak Hunt — Gullwing API

Scope: intermittent "too many open files" on Gullwing workers. Check descriptor counts per process first; anything above 80% of the limit gets flagged. Dump the open-file table before restarting — evidence matters more than uptime here. Known suspect: the retry client. The limits and thresholds currently configured are as follows.

settings of fahag-haduf:
[ulaox]
port = 8443
region = south-2
host = ulaox.lumiccorp.internal
timeout_ms = 500
retries = 8

CI troubleshooting — ChipGate timing reader

New team members: if the ChipGate integration suite fails on the simulated finish-line pass, first check that the virtual antenna fixture started before the reader container. A race there produces phantom "missed chip" errors that look like firmware bugs. Re-run with the fixture pinned to sequential startup and the failures usually clear. When escalating, include the build token shown below.

session token of bajeg-bajop = htk4_6c57

Finance Review — Harwick Lease

Good news: we got the Harwick depot lease down from 96k to 81k annually, with a break clause at year three. Landlord agreed after we flagged the vacancy rates nearby. Cash impact kicks in from October. Quick ask — update the facilities forecast and flag any sublease interest. The savings tie into broader plans, summarised confidentially below.

management briefing: Project Zorix slips by six weeks because of the audit delay.